可能的重复:
子网是如何工作的,你是如何做到的?
你好,
什么是子网掩码??什么是默认网关??我们如何从子网掩码和默认网关(即连接到路由器(即默认网关)的那些机器的 IP 地址)中获取主机 IP 地址。
我需要知道这些概念背后的基础知识..
请提供一些基本的解释。
可能的重复:
子网是如何工作的,你是如何做到的?
你好,
什么是子网掩码??什么是默认网关??我们如何从子网掩码和默认网关(即连接到路由器(即默认网关)的那些机器的 IP 地址)中获取主机 IP 地址。
我需要知道这些概念背后的基础知识..
请提供一些基本的解释。
子网用于将大型网络分解为较小的网络(子网),从而提高信息包的移动效率。
默认网关是子网的进出入口。
子网(位)掩码是一种告诉计算机它是什么大小(子)网络的成员,以及它要与之通信的目标计算机是否在同一个子网上的方法。如果不是,它将数据包转发到默认网关。然后网关将信息包转发到正确的位置。
每次打电话时,您实际上都会使用一种心理子网掩码。当您查看需要拨打的电话号码时,您会根据您当前的位置、区号等在脑海中计算需要拨打的数字。
最后,您不能仅从子网掩码和默认网关中获取主机 IP 地址。您所能知道的只是主机所在的 IP 地址范围。例如,如果子网掩码是 255.255.255.0,默认网关是 192.168.1.1,那么主机将位于 192.168.1.2 到 192.168 之间的任意位置.1.254
有关子网划分应用程序,请参阅此线程。
编辑:更正了丢失的链接。谢谢伊兹。
IP 地址是一个 32 位数字,分为四个 8 位数字。这给出了熟悉的 192.168.100.50 表示法,因为该数字的每个部分都是它自己的八位数字。网络掩码是另一个数字,表示从数字开头开始的位数。此掩码指示的位描述了该特定网络的“网络号”。未屏蔽位描述了该特定网络的本地编号。
网络掩码为 255.255.255.0 的 192.168.100.50
255 与 8 个 1 位相同。所以在这种情况下,网络号是 192.168.100,本地地址是 50。
网络掩码必须是从数字开始的连续位。例如:
11111111.11111111.11000000.00000000 (255.255.192.0) 是有效的网络掩码
11111111.11111111.11111001.00000000 (255.255.249.0) 是无效的网络掩码
11111111.11111111.11111111.00000000 (255.255.255.0) 是有效的网络掩码
IP 堆栈使用此信息来确定是尝试直接与远程 IP 通信还是通过称为网关的代理进行通信。如果远程 IP 与自己的网络号相同,它将尝试直接发送给它。如果远程 IP 是不同的网络号,它将尝试通过配置的网关路由数据。
必须配置网关,没有纯 IP 方式来确定哪个 IP 充当网关。网关是“路由器”的另一个术语。